On Saturday 31 October 2015 06:53 PM, Noam Camus wrote:
> From: Noam Camus <no...@ezchip.com>
>
> We add IPI irq definition to be used later by any
> irqchip such NPS400 IC.
>
> Signed-off-by: Noam Camus <no...@ezchip.com>

Again this break bisectability - it needs to be placed before you use this 
#define
in patch 3/20.
Anyhow since you are doing stuff via DT, why not get this value from DT itself
instead of hard coding.
